5. Your Rights as a Data Subject
Under the GDPR you have the following rights:
| Right | Description |
|---|---|
| Access (Art. 15) | You may ask us what data we hold about you. |
| Rectification (Art. 16) | You may request correction of inaccurate data. |
| Erasure (Art. 17) | You may request deletion of your data ("right to be forgotten"). |
| Restriction (Art. 18) | You may request that processing be temporarily restricted. |
| Portability (Art. 20) | You may request your data in a machine-readable format (applies to data provided on the basis of consent or contract). |
| Objection (Art. 21) | You may object to processing based on legitimate interests. |
| Withdrawal of consent (Art. 7) | You may withdraw consent at any time without affecting the lawfulness of prior processing. |
To exercise any of these rights, please send an e-mail to kerempeker2@gmail.com. We will respond within one month (GDPR Art. 12).
